And the effort that went into creating the costumes was truly amazing.
One mother, Jules, told this journalist about the lengths she and her son Noah went to for the creation of purple gloves as part of the Riddler’s ensemble.
“The gloves were a real challenge – first we tried purple jelly, then we tried food dye, next it was beetroot juice … none of them really worked, so finally we used blue and red dyes, and even then they only came out a mild purple,” Jules said.
“We probably spent about eight hours creating all the details of his costume. The outfit itself came from the op. shop.”
